Description
This property is not currently for sale or for rent on Trulia. The description and property data below may have been provided by a third party, the homeowner or public records.
This single-family home is located at 8340 Nahoa Way, Phelan, CA. 8340 Nahoa Way is in Phelan, CA and in ZIP code 92371. This property has 5 bedrooms, 3 bathrooms and approximately 2,810 sqft of floor space. This property has a lot size of 1.89 acres and was built in 2000.
